Elijah
noun Eli·jah \i-ˈlī-jə\
Definition of ELIJAH
: a Hebrew prophet of the ninth century b.c. who according to the account in I Kings championed the worship of Jehovah as against Baal
ADVERTISEMENT
Origin of ELIJAH
Hebrew Ēlīyāh
